Adjusting typography and font sizes in the Website Builder
The Website Builder gives you two levels of typography control: global settings that apply across your entire site, and block-level settings that apply to individual elements on a page. This article covers both.
How to adjust site typography globally
Global typography settings control the default font family, size, and weight for headings, body text, and buttons across your entire site. Changes here apply across all pages at once.
- From the left panel dashboard, go to Website > Builder.
- Click the Settings icon in the left toolbar.
- Click Themes, and then select Edit Theme.

A module will appear with the following theme settings. Update them as desired, then click Save.
Global theme settings:
- Name: The name of your theme, you can rename it with new changes.
- Heading font: Used for titles and section headers.
- Body font: Used for paragraphs and general content.
- Button font: Used for call-to-action buttons.
- Core color: The background color of your site.
- Accent color: Highlights key elements like buttons and callouts.
- Primary color: Main text color used for headings and paragraph text.
- Secondary color: Used for text elements like links or borders.
- Tertiary color: Used for borders and dividers.
- Border radius: Controls the roundness of corners on buttons, cards, and other elements. Use the slider to adjust.
Adjusting typography for a specific element
To change the font size or style of a single element without affecting the rest of your site:
- Open the Website Builder and navigate to the page you want to edit.
- Click the element on the canvas to select it.
- In the Design panel on the right, select the Style or Layout tab.
- Adjust the font family, size, weight, or color as needed. Changes apply to this element only.
Website Builder vs. Post Builder: Font availability
The fonts available in the Website Builder — including Google Fonts and any custom fonts you've uploaded — are separate from the fonts available in the Post Builder for email newsletters. Email clients have limited font support, so the Post Builder uses a curated set of email-safe fonts to ensure consistent rendering across inboxes.
If you're trying to match your website's look in your newsletter, choose the closest available option in the Post Builder's Style panel under Basic > Typography.
